The Spanish dancer (Hexabranchus sanguineus) is a large, vibrant red sea slug that swims by rippling its body like a flamenco skirt, stores toxic chemicals from its sponge diet for defense, and grows up to 60 or 90 centimeters long. Photograph from Coral Bay in Western Australia
